I do know that the draw at certain tracks over certain distances does effect races in Ireland, just like some in the UK, but i'm afraid i'm no expert and i don't always agree with "what the papers say" or "atr" etc, etc. (sometimes they don't even agree with each other!) Naas for example has a chute to allow a straight 5 and 6f (yesterdays race) and races i've seen seem to come over to the right, right-middle, (high numbers are that side) and i believe it matters more when it's wet, (soft/heavy) not as much when dry, which is why i was a little surprised that a group yesterday stayed on the left rail because i heard it was light showers and the going seemed to change from good to yielding. (i don't know for a fact, but i've just always assumed that there must be a slight slope from right to left, but i could be wrong) Not as bad over 7f and 8f as should be able to get in place before the turn to the straight, but 10f and 1m 4f i would think a low draw is best as you're turning all the way round to the chute of the 7 and 8f and could have a wide trip for quite a few furlongs.
